Looks very tasty. So is that the Mustang V6? I know I'm going to regret this financially but can that be fitted to the 3l V6 Ford ST220? Yes that's the Mustang V6 as fitted to the current iteration of the Roadster. The engine is completely different to that fitted in yours, so the throttle body kit wont fit. However there is a throttle body kit available for the 3 ltr V6 I'll open a separate gallery for the 3ltr... Simon @ SiFab.co.uk

I don't know about responsive. I haven't driven either type back to back or recently enough to be able to make a subjective opinion.
I do know that compared to a Rover the 3.0 V6 feels lacking in torque, however it spins up much faster, and is ultimately IMO a better drive.
Shame it makes a noise like a hair dryer...
